Geolocation & Markets—Selecty and Lilt both target Shopify merchants seeking to expand internationally, but their approaches and feature sets differ significantly. Selecty focuses on automatically adapting the storefront to the visitor's location through geolocation features, aiming for a seamless and personalized browsing experience. It emphasizes currency, language, and market selection tools, along with IP-based redirection. This makes it ideal for merchants wanting to quickly and easily provide a localized experience without necessarily investing heavily in human-verified translation. Selecty has a larger user base, demonstrated by its higher number of reviews. Its features cater to managing multiple expansion stores easily. Lilt, on the other hand, is a more sophisticated translation solution designed for larger enterprises. Lilt emphasizes translation quality and offers both machine translation (MT) and human-verified translation services. It integrates deeply into the translation workflow, allowing merchants to send content directly from Shopify to Lilt for translation and receive the translated content back into Shopify. Lilt offers status tracking and a feedback loop for improving translation quality. The small number of reviews suggests a newer app or one catering to a more niche market. Its strength lies in its focus on high-quality, enterprise-grade translation through AI combined with human quality control. Given the limited data, a definitive conclusion is difficult. The review count discrepancy is stark. However, Lilt’s integration suggests an enterprise customer base for whom reviews are not as common. Both have 5/5 ratings, but Lilt’s rating is based on only one review.

Geolocation & Markets—Selecty is likely a better choice for small to medium-sized businesses (SMBs) that need a quick and easy way to adapt their storefront to different markets. Its geolocation features and automated currency/language switching provide immediate value. The lack of human translation might be a drawback for businesses prioritizing translation accuracy above all else, but for a fast, simple, and potentially more affordable solution, Selecty appears strong.
Lilt, on the other hand, is geared towards larger enterprises that demand high-quality translations and have the budget to invest in human-verified services. Its integration with the Lilt translation platform and its workflow features make it a better fit for businesses with complex translation needs and a focus on accuracy and brand consistency across languages. The lack of reviews is concerning; further due diligence is recommended. If high translation quality is essential, and budget isn't the primary concern, Lilt is worth investigating.
Geolocation & Markets—Selecty likely offers a simpler setup due to its focus on automation. Lilt's integration with its translation platform suggests a more complex initial configuration.
Lilt offers the option of human-verified translations, which provides a higher level of accuracy compared to the implied automatic translation of Geolocation & Markets—Selecty.
Geolocation & Markets—Selecty is likely the more cost-effective option for small businesses due to its automated approach and presumed lower operational costs.
Based on the available description, Geolocation & Markets—Selecty does not explicitly mention human translation services. It seems to rely on automated geolocation and adaptation.
Lilt, with its focus on high-quality translation (including human-verified options), would likely be better for businesses selling in many different languages and requiring accurate and culturally appropriate translations. Geolocation & Markets—Selecty's automated approach might be sufficient for basic localization, but may not provide the same level of linguistic accuracy.
